"Krielhaantje" is a woodcut by Henri Verstijnen, a Dutch artist known for his expressive and often whimsical depictions of animal subjects. Created between 1892 and 1931, the print features a bold, black and white representation of a rooster, its plumage rendered with meticulous detail. Verstijnen's use of strong contrasts and simplified forms creates a striking and memorable image, showcasing his mastery of the woodcut technique. The rooster's proud posture and sharp, angular features convey a sense of vitality and energy, making "Krielhaantje" a captivating example of Verstijnen's artistic vision.
